Michael J. Fox is a household name. Everyone knows him from Back to the Future, Teen Wolf, Doc Hollywood, Spin City…. This is a memoir that does not go through his entire life like a typical memoir. This is more about after his diagnosis with Parkinson’s, his family, working on sets after his diagnosis, etc.  His wit, humor, and optimistic way of looking at everything in his life really makes this book unique. He is humble and inspiring.  This is a smaller book. I read it very quickly. His writing just flows and is very well written. I really enjoyed him talking about his family and dog! You can tell that family means the world to him. He also talks about the joys and struggles of being an actor with Parkinson’s Disease. We learn all about his foundation to raise money and awareness about Parkinson’s. He has done a lot of good things to assist with the advancement of research on the disease. If you want a book that dishes on his Hollywood movies and life, this is not the book though. He discusses them, but not like a typical memoir. I made him seem not an actor but just a family man.
